Expert Tips for Choosing the Best Men’s Face Moisturizer for Your Skin Concerns

When it comes to men's skincare, using a face moisturizer is essential for maintaining healthy and hydrated skin. However, with so many options available in the market, choosing the right face moisturizer for your specific skin concerns can be overwhelming. To help you make an informed decision, here are some expert tips for selecting the best men's face moisturizer for your skin.

1. Know Your Skin Type

Factors to consider:

  • Dry skin: Look for moisturizers with ingredients like hyaluronic acid and glycerin to lock in moisture.
  • Oily skin: Opt for oil-free or non-comedogenic moisturizers to prevent clogged pores.
  • Combination skin: Choose a moisturizer that balances hydration without causing excess oiliness.
  • Sensitive skin: Select fragrance-free and hypoallergenic moisturizers to avoid irritation.

2. Consider Your Skin Concerns

Common skin concerns and corresponding ingredients:

  • Acne-prone skin: Look for moisturizers with salicylic acid or benzoyl peroxide to help control acne.
  • Fine lines and wrinkles: Choose moisturizers with retinol or peptides to promote collagen production and reduce signs of aging.
  • Dark spots and uneven skin tone: Opt for moisturizers with vitamin C or niacinamide to brighten and even out skin tone.
  • Dull or tired-looking skin: Select moisturizers with antioxidants like vitamin E or green tea extract to revive and rejuvenate the skin.

3. Read the Label Carefully

Key ingredients to look for:

  • Humectants: Hyaluronic acid, glycerin, and aloe vera help attract and retain moisture in the skin.
  • Emollients: Shea butter, coconut oil, and squalane provide a protective barrier to prevent moisture loss.
  • Antioxidants: Vitamin C, vitamin E, and green tea extract help defend the skin against environmental damage.
  • Retinoids: Retinol and other forms of vitamin A promote cell turnover and improve skin texture.

4. Test Before Committing

Steps to follow when testing a new moisturizer:

  • Perform a patch test: Apply a small amount of the moisturizer on your inner arm and wait 24 hours to check for any adverse reactions.
  • Observe how your skin reacts: Pay attention to any redness, itching, or irritation after applying the moisturizer on your face.
  • Assess the texture and feel: Make sure the moisturizer absorbs well into the skin and does not leave a greasy or sticky residue.
  • Consider the scent: Choose a moisturizer with a fragrance that you enjoy and that does not irritate your skin.
